在当今数字化时代,网络安全问题日益受到关注。无论是企业网络还是个人设备连接,都需要一种可靠的方式来确保只有授权用户才能访问网络资源。而802.1x认证正是这样一项重要的安全技术。
什么是802.1x认证?
802.1x是一种基于标准的网络接入控制协议,最初由IEEE(电气和电子工程师协会)制定,旨在为有线和无线网络提供更高级别的安全性。它通过强制客户端设备在允许访问网络之前进行身份验证,从而有效防止未经授权的访问。
简单来说,802.1x认证就像是一个“守门员”,它会检查试图进入网络的设备是否具备合法的身份凭证。只有经过验证并获得许可的设备才能顺利接入网络,其他设备则会被拦截在外。
工作原理
802.1x认证的核心在于“客户端-认证服务器-网络接入设备”的三方协作模式:
1. 客户端(Supplicant)
客户端是指想要接入网络的设备,比如笔记本电脑、智能手机或IoT设备。当客户端尝试连接到网络时,它会向网络接入设备发送认证请求。
2. 网络接入设备(Authenticator)
网络接入设备是负责接收客户端请求并转发给认证服务器的部分,通常表现为交换机、路由器或者无线接入点。它扮演着“中间人”的角色,确保只有通过认证的客户端才能继续通信。
3. 认证服务器(Authentication Server)
认证服务器是整个系统的核心组件,负责验证客户端的身份信息。最常用的认证服务器是RADIUS(远程用户拨号认证服务)服务器。服务器会根据预设的规则决定是否允许客户端接入网络。
应用场景
802.1x认证广泛应用于各种场景中,以下是一些典型的应用实例:
- 企业办公环境
在企业内部网络中,802.1x认证可以限制非授权员工访问敏感数据,保护公司机密不被泄露。
- 公共Wi-Fi热点
商场、机场等公共场所提供的Wi-Fi网络可以通过802.1x认证来保障用户的隐私安全,避免他人窃取个人信息。
- 教育机构
学校和大学利用802.1x认证管理学生和教职员工的网络权限,确保教学资源仅限于特定人群使用。
优势与挑战
优势:
- 提高了网络的安全性,减少了恶意攻击的风险。
- 支持多种认证方式,如用户名密码、数字证书等,灵活性强。
- 可以集中管理,便于企业或组织统一规划网络安全策略。
挑战:
- 配置过程相对复杂,需要专业的技术支持。
- 对硬件设备有一定要求,老旧设备可能无法兼容。
- 在大规模部署时可能会增加网络延迟。
总结
802.1x认证作为现代网络不可或缺的一部分,以其高效性和可靠性赢得了广泛认可。无论是在企业、学校还是家庭环境中,合理运用这项技术都能极大提升网络的安全防护能力。当然,在实施过程中也需要结合实际情况权衡利弊,确保既能满足安全需求又能兼顾用户体验。
总之,了解并掌握802.1x认证的相关知识,对于构建更加安全稳定的网络环境至关重要。